Photos from Ted's Costa Rica bike ride.


Near La Palma, Costa Rica

Near La Palma, Costa Rica

Near La Palma, Costa Rica

Near La Palma, Costa Rica.

Between La Palma and Palma Norte, Costa Rica.

Between La Palma and Palma Norte, Costa Rica.

Palma Norte, Costa Rica.

Palma Norte, Costa Rica